Leaders Call For City Charter Change — The Sacramento Observer

  • fave
  • like
  • share

SACRAMENTO - A diverse coalition of local community, labor and business leaders has united for a broad range of structural reforms to Sacramento’s city charter that it believes will improve accountability, equity and transparency in the city. The coalition held a virtual conference call by Zoom to announce the specifics of their progressive policy recommendations […]
